Regorafenib

Chemical formula: C₂₁H₁₅ClF₄N₄O₃  Molecular mass: 482.815 g/mol  PubChem compound: 11167602

Active ingredient description

Regorafenib is an oral tumour deactivation agent that potently blocks multiple protein kinases, including kinases involved in tumour angiogenesis (VEGFR1, -2, -3, TIE2), oncogenesis (KIT, RET, RAF-1, BRAF, BRAFV600E), metastasis (VEGFR3, PDGFR, FGFR) and tumour immunity (CSF1R). Regorafenib inhibits mutated KIT, a major oncogenic driver in gastrointestinal stromal tumours, and thereby blocks tumour cell proliferation.

Medicine classification

This medicinal substance has been classified in the anatomical therapeutic chemical (ATC) classification according to its main therapeutic use as follows:

ATC code Group title Classification
L01EX05 L Antineoplastic and immunomodulating agents → L01 Antineoplastic agents → L01E Protein kinase inhibitors → L01EX Other protein kinase inhibitors
